Understanding Common Car Repair Costs

Wiki Article

Knowing average vehicle service charges can assist you budget for potential fees. Basic problems , such as changing an flat tire or performing an lubricant service, generally fall between around $50 and $200. More matters , including brake repairs or motor assessment, can often total $300 to $800, or even higher , depending on the seriousness of the damage and mechanic charges . Ultimately , comprehensive motor rebuilds or transmission replacements can surpass $1,000.

Finding a Reliable Mechanic: Your Guide

Locating an trustworthy vehicle technician can feel challenging, but this doesn't have to be. Start by getting recommendations from friends and local mantenimiento de vehículos companies. Online ratings on sites like Yelp or Google can be useful, just bear in mind to consider them carefully. Always confirm the mechanic's license and question his/her expertise with your model of auto. Finally, refrain from being pressured into a repair; obtain the detailed estimate before some labor starts.

DIY Auto Repair: Projects You Can Handle

Feeling handy with a socket set ? You don’t always need take your vehicle to a shop for simple maintenance. Several projects are perfectly appropriate for the typical DIY driver, including changing your spark plugs, inspecting your brake pads , and even performing a routine oil change . With a little study and the right equipment , you can save money and gain a stronger knowledge of your car .

Vehicle Maintenance: Preventing Costly Repairs

Regular auto upkeep is absolutely important for stopping significant fixes. Overlooking simple assessments, like liquid height readings, rubber pressure monitoring, and filter replacement, can cause to severe machine problems and unexpected costs. Proactive work furthermore improves your vehicle's duration but can save you a considerable amount of capital in the long run!

Determining Whether to Use a Service Provider vs. a Dealership

Opting for between a independent mechanic and a auto dealership for your service needs can be a tricky decision. Dealerships often provide factory-trained personnel and original equipment parts, promising dependable work and preserving your vehicle's coverage. But, they are likely to be significantly pricier . Alternatively, a skilled mechanic generally offers lower prices and can build a personal connection with you . Consider aspects such as a scope of a problem , your budget , and if warranty work is needed when making a choice .
